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use advanced equipment to extract water from your condo, including powerful pumps and vacuums. Our team will work quickly to reduce the risk of further damage and prevent m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your condo. This includes using high-velocity fans and d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Murphy, TX

The cost of condo water damage restoration in Murphy,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Repair and reconstruction of damaged areas $1,000 – $5,000 Size of damaged area, type of materials needed, complexity of repair
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products needed, complexity of task
Dehumidification and ventilation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, complexity of task
In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of task, local conditions

How can I prevent water damage in the future?

Preventing water damage is easier than you think. Regular maintenance, such as checking for leaks and inspecting your plumbing and appliances, can go a long way in preventing water damage. Also, installing a water sensor or leak detection system can alert you to potential problems before they become major issues.
